Watertowns holiday parade is slated for 1 p.m. Nov. 25, starting at Watertown High School and heading north on Washington Street to Clinton Street.
The parade is sponsored by the Downtown Business Association and will end with an appearance by Santa Claus.
Organizers are looking for a donation of nonperishable food items to the Community Action Planning Council Food Pantry. The items will be gathered in Cheney Tire pickup trucks at the reviewing stand, which will be in front of the Dulles State Office Building. Participants will start lining up at noon.
